Template Features:
- How to use this workbook sheet
- A GIF (A moving photo) is provided showing some of the functionality of this workbook. Each sheet will also include some basic instructions as well.
- Calculations sheet
- Use this to select the materials, fabric, hardware you use, how much of each you use for a project and set your hourly wage. The pricing suggestions will be calculated automatically based on these entries and give you a great idea of what you should charge.
- Materials sheet
- Fill this sheet out with all materials you buy for your projects. Fill this out with either an average price, or what you paid for an entire order, and how many of each item or yards you ordered for that price and it will automatically calculate the price per item/yard.
- Final Pricing sheet
- Fully manual reference sheet for you to remember what pricing is calculated to reference back to later.
